The physical difficulty modifications significantly when comparing traditional early twentieth century homes with contemporary piece building. Lots of historical homes across Queanbeyan East function suspended wooden floors resting on foundational brick piers. While this style enables exceptional air flow, it also offers dark, unmonitored areas where foragers can construct mud shelter tunnels straight up into the floorboards completely out of sight. Conversely, modern homes built on concrete pieces face vulnerabilities along the outer border junctions, particularly when structural additions or paved garden paths modify the original drainage levels. Contemporary pest‑control methods now target the natural social biology of pests rather than relying on fundamental repellent sprays that merely press pests into other parts of a structure. Modern approaches employ sophisticated, non‑repellent liquid barriers. Professionals inject these specially created liquids into the soil surrounding a building's foundation. Worker bugs pass through the cured area oblivious to its presence, getting tiny traces of here the active substance on their bodies. By means of their regular grooming and communal feeding behaviors, these employees communicate the slow‑acting compound back to the concealed queen, gradually interfering with the whole breeding system within a couple of weeks.

In domestic zones where substantial soil drilling or chemical applications may disrupt complicated landscaping, modern baiting innovation offers a classy option. This approach includes placing lockable monitoring stations directly into the ground along the limit lines of the allotment. Specialists examine these specialized points regularly, looking for any signs of early migratory motion before the pests ever reach the main structure. When activity is taped, a highly palatable insect development regulator matrix is presented. This method interferes with the natural lifecycle of the pests, preventing them from establishing their protective external coatings and efficiently neutralizing the nest danger at the border line.
